Объект Drive
Предоставляет доступ к свойствам конкретного дисковода или общего сетевого диска.
Комментарии
Следующий код иллюстрирует использование объекта Drive для доступа к свойствам диска.
Sub ShowFreeSpace(drvPath)
Dim fs, d, s
Set fs = CreateObject("Scripting.FileSystemObject")
Set d = fs.GetDrive(fs.GetDriveName(drvPath))
s = "Drive " & UCase(drvPath) & " - "
s = s & d.VolumeName & vbCrLf
s = s & "Free Space: " & FormatNumber(d.FreeSpace/1024, 0)
s = s & " Kbytes"
MsgBox s
End Sub
Коллекции
Сбор | Описание |
---|---|
Drives | Коллекция всех доступных дисков, доступная только для чтения. |
Свойства
Свойство | Описание |
---|---|
AvailableSpace | Возвращает объем доступного пространства пользователю на указанном диске или в сетевой сети. |
DriveLetter | Возвращает одно верхнее письмо, которое определяет локальный диск или сеть. |
DriveType | Возвращает тип указанного диска. |
FileSystem | Возвращает файловую систему, используемую для указанного диска. |
FreeSpace | Возвращает количество свободного пространства пользователю на указанном диске или сетевой совместной основе. |
IsReady | Возвращает true, если указанный диск готов, а если нет, то ложный. |
Путь | Возвращает букву верхнего шкафа, за которой следует двоеточие, которое указывает имя пути для указанного диска. |
RootFolder | Возвращает объект Folder , который представляет корневую папку указанного диска. |
SerialNumber | Возвращает серийный номер указанного диска. |
ShareName | Возвращает имя общей сетевой папки указанного диска. |
TotalSize | Возвращает общий размер указанного диска или сетевой доли. |
VolumeName | Задает или возвращает имя тома указанного диска. |
См. также
- Диски свойства
- Объекты (Visual Basic для приложений)
- Справочник по библиотеке объектов для Office (элементы, свойства, методы)
Поддержка и обратная связь
Есть вопросы или отзывы, касающиеся Office VBA или этой статьи? Руководство по другим способам получения поддержки и отправки отзывов см. в статье Поддержка Office VBA и обратная связь.